The Evolving Role of AI and Machine Learning in Data Governance
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) are revolutionizing the way data is governed and managed. These technologies enable real-time data monitoring, anomaly detection, and automated compliance checks, ensuring that data governance remains robust and resilient. Executive development programs are increasingly incorporating AI and ML to help leaders understand and leverage these tools effectively.
For instance, AI-driven data governance platforms can predict potential data breaches, identify compliance risks, and even suggest corrective actions, making them invaluable for maintaining business continuity. Executives who can harness these technologies will be better equipped to navigate the complexities of modern data governance and ensure their organizations remain resilient.
The Integration of Blockchain for Enhanced Data Security
Blockchain technology is emerging as a game-changer in data governance, offering unprecedented levels of security and transparency. By providing an immutable ledger, blockchain ensures that data integrity is maintained, reducing the risk of tampering and fraud. This is particularly crucial for industries like finance and healthcare, where data security is paramount.
Executive development programs are beginning to focus on the integration of blockchain into data governance frameworks. Leaders are learning how to implement blockchain solutions to enhance data security, improve audit trails, and ensure compliance with regulatory standards. This not only strengthens business continuity but also builds trust with stakeholders by demonstrating a commitment to data integrity.
Leveraging Cloud Computing for Scalable Data Governance
Cloud computing has transformed the way organizations manage and govern their data. With scalable storage solutions, advanced analytics, and robust security features, cloud platforms offer a flexible and efficient way to handle data governance. Executive development programs are highlighting the benefits of cloud computing, including cost savings, enhanced collaboration, and improved scalability.
Executives are being trained to leverage cloud-based data governance tools to manage data across multiple locations, ensure data availability, and facilitate seamless business operations. By embracing cloud computing, organizations can achieve greater agility and resilience, making it easier to adapt to changing circumstances and maintain business continuity.
